UKRAINE, Aug. 5 — In July, Russian forces launched 8,300 glide bombs at Ukraine, which is the record number since the beginning of the Russian full-scale invasion in 2022, said the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ine.
In June, Russians conducted 8,266 glide bomb attacks on Ukraine , said the Ministry.
At the frontline, Russian forces attacked Ukrainian positions 7,922 times in July, which means over 250 fights per day.
The Ministry also said that Russia conducted almost 97,000 shellings over Ukraine, including 1,300 artillery attacks.
